As a lifelong pet lover and writer of this blog, I’ve often heard owners raise the same question — can dogs have egg shells as part of their diet? From my own experience, I’ve seen households where these crunchy bits are added to meals, and while they can be a natural source of protein and other nutrients, the benefits come with important precautions. Feeding them in moderation can support health, but safety should always be the top priority, especially since not all foods suit every dog. The concerns often center around sharp edges or bacteria, so ensuring the shells are cleaned and finely ground is key. In my view, a varied approach to nutrition works best — treat egg shells as an occasional boost rather than a daily staple.

But what about the shells? Can dogs eat eggshells too?
Many owners have wondered if feeding eggshells to dogs is safe, and the short answer is yes — but only with safety in mind. In my own kitchen, my four-legged friends have been happily sniffing at the plate when eggs are on the menu, and I’ve found that when fed properly, eggshells can be an exceptional source of protein, essential amino acids, and minerals and vitamins that support their health. However, the quality of preparation does matter; doublecheck they’re clean, finely ground, and digestible before serving. While this amazing nutritional addition is readily available, quick to prepare, and inexpensive to serve, there are potential risks if sharp edges remain or bacteria is present, so some foods are best avoided. For humans, this may seem simple, but for dogs, a balanced diet means such treats should be part of a complete meal plan, not the main course. In this post, I explore why including them occasionally can be appetising and safe when done right.
Understanding the Nutritional Value of Egg Shells
From my years of caring for dogs, I’ve learned that egg shells aren’t just waste — they’re packed with calcium carbonate, a natural compound that can provide a significant amount of this mineral, which is essential for maintaining strong bones and teeth. The nutritional benefit even extends beyond calcium, as these shells also contain small amounts of other minerals like phosphorus and magnesium, both vital for overall canine health.
Why Calcium Matters for Dogs
In my years of caring for both growing puppies and older dogs, I’ve seen how calcium plays a critical role in the development and maintenance of strong bones, which is especially crucial for those prone to bone health issues. This mineral also contributes to key bodily functions like heart rhythm, muscle growth, and nerve transmission, making it essential for keeping a dog’s body in balance and running smoothly.
High Calcium Content
From my years of caring for pets, I’ve found that eggshells can be a valuable source of calcium, which is essential for maintaining strong bones and teeth in dogs. This becomes even more important for growing puppies, as well as pregnant or lactating dogs, where a supplement can help meet their intake needs. Many owners don’t realize that eggshells not only contain this vital nutrient but also other minerals like phosphorus and magnesium, similar to sources such as bone or bonemeal. In my experience, carefully feeding crushed, cleaned shells as a main additive in meals can be a safe and natural way to boost their diet without relying solely on commercial options.
How Much To Give As A Calcium Supplement
From my own kitchen trials for my pets, I’ve learned that eggshell powder makes a natural boost for their diet because it contains plenty of calcium and other minerals like phosphorus and magnesium that keep bones healthy. Usually, about 1 tsp of finely ground powder holds enough for adults, while puppies may need a little less depending on their kcal needs and the type of food they eat. I often compare it to bonemeal as a source of similar nutrients, but I like eggshell better because it’s easy to prepare at home and mix right into meals without changing the taste.
.
Alternative Sources of Calcium for Dogs
While eggshells are an excellent source of dietary calcium, I’ve often suggested to pup owners a mix of sources to meet their requirements. Options like raw or lightly cooked bones from chickens, ducks, or turkeys can work well if handled safely, and many animals benefit from proper prep before feeding to avoid sharp edges. A supplement or natural supplements can also be a healthy addition to a raw or cooked diet, making it easy and safe to improve the overall health of your canine. A trusted nutritionist can help ensure the right balance for bones, joints, and muscles, keeping them in great shape. From my experience, giving the right amount keeps pets healthier and happier without overdoing it.
Health Benefits of Eggshells for Dogs
In my years of working with pets, I’ve seen how eggshells packed with calcium carbonate can help keep strong bones and teeth in great shape. When ground into powder, each shell from an egg can give about a teaspoon or a few grams, which often contains several hundred mg of this vital mineral. They make a nutritious addition to homemade or raw food, helping create a diet that stays balanced and meets daily requirements. Mixing the powder into meals also brings the benefits of the thin membranes inside the layer, which carry collagen and glucosamine—both very joint-friendly nutrients that keep younger and older dogs more mobile as their joints naturally change with age.
Can Eggshells Really Give Your Dog Salmonella?
From my own feeding routines, I know that giving raw eggs to pets can raise the salmonella risk, as dogs can still get bacteria that may upset their digestive system. To keep things safe, I always bake the shells in the oven or boil them for a few minutes, then dry them well before grinding into fine powder. This simple step not only removes harmful germs but also keeps the shells easy to mix into meals without changing the taste.
Are Eggs Good For Dogs?
From my years of caring for pets, I’ve found that eggs can be a safe and wholesome food source for dogs, offering many nutritional benefits. They’re rich in protein, linoleic acid, and essential vitamin B2 and B12, along with water-soluble vitamin A, all of which support healthy skin and a shiny coat. I often add them in moderation to meals, as they’re easy to prepare and can fit nicely into a balanced diet without upsetting the stomach.
Safety Concerns and Proper Preparation
While egg shells can be beneficial, it’s essential to prepare them properly to avoid health risks. Raw egg shells may carry bacteria like Salmonella, which could be harmful to both your pet and your family.
How to Safely Prepare Egg Shells
To safely include egg shells in your dog’s diet, follow these steps:
When I prepare shells for my pets, I always start by cleaning them well—wash the shells to remove any residual egg white or yolk. For extra safety, I use baking methods and bake the shells because this process eliminates harmful bacteria. Once cooled, I go straight to grinding or crush the baked shells into fine powder, which makes it easier for dogs to digest and avoids any choking hazard.
Mixing Eggshells with Dog Food
From my own kitchen routines, I’ve seen how a little eggshell powder can benefit dogs, especially when part of a homemade diet. Once the eggshells are safely prepared, I often make them in bulk and store the powder in a sealed container to use in meals through the week. A powdered form is easily stirred or mixed into food as a topper or with other supplements, but I always use it in moderation since calcium is essential yet too much can cause health conditions. Usually, 1–2 teaspoons per day for large breeds or ½–1 teaspoon for smaller ones works well, but the amount and frequency should match the dog’s calories, age, breeds, and nutritional needs.
To make the most of the benefits, I sometimes pair the powder with probiotics—either natural from native foods or a quality pet probiotic—to promote a healthy gut flora. This addition to their feeding routine keeps them thriving, supporting digestion while balancing minerals.
Can Dogs Eat Raw Eggs or Boiled Eggs?
In my experience, dogs can eat eggs in different forms, but whether raw, cooked, or boiled, it’s important to serve them safely. A whole egg—with whites and yolks—is a healthy boost for your pup, being rich in essential amino acids, omega-3 fatty acids, vitamin A, vitamin D, and other nutrients that fit into a balanced diet. While some human foods like omelets or scrambled eggs should be avoided if they have salt or other seasonings, you can cook them plain at home as a special treat. The nutrient and mineral profile can change—hard-boiled eggs have fewer nutrients—so I usually rotate how they’re served and never give more than one in a day.
Can I Feed My Dog Raw Eggs?
From my years of caring for pets, I’ve found that feeding raw or undercooked eggs to a dog isn’t the safest choice, even though some owners do it. Just like with humans, dogs face potential risks such as salmonella when consuming certain foods this way. I usually recommend cooked options—boiled, scrambled, or even lightly fried without oil or seasoning—so your pet can enjoy the benefits without the dangers.
How Many Eggs Can A Dog Eat?
In my own experience, dogs can enjoy an egg now and then, but how many per day depends on more than just them liking it—it’s about making sure it’s a source of protein that fits into their regular dog food without upsetting the balance of other nutrients. An egg can be a healthy part of a balanced diet or a special treat, but I only feed amounts a veterinarian confirms as a safe serving size, since variety of factors like age, size, breed, activity level, and any medical conditions affect what’s right for each dog.
Suggested Serving Sizes
When I prepare egg shell powder for my own pets, I always think about the right amount they can have safely, since every dog has different size and dietary needs. A small pinch lightly sprinkled over their meals can be enough to boost calcium intake without overdoing it, and it’s an easy way to give them extra nutrients without changing their routine.
Consultation with Veterinary Professionals
Whenever I think about changes to my dog’s diet, I make sure to consult a veterinarian before adding egg shells to their meals. It’s best to discuss with a vet whether it’s a suitable choice based on the dog’s health and specific requirements, so the extra nutrients help rather than harm.
Why Professional Guidance is Essential
I’ve learned that veterinarians can give personalized advice based on a dog’s health, weight, age, and nutritional needs, which is vital to prevent dietary imbalances or other issues when considering the addition of egg shells to their diet.
Safely Providing Egg Shells for Your Dog
From my own work with pets, I’ve seen how an egg’s shells can be a safe and beneficial addition to a dog’s diet when properly prepared and administered. They’re a natural source of calcium and other minerals that are vital for overall health, but they must be handled with care to avoid potential risks. Always consult a veterinarian who can tailor any dietary additions to the specific needs of your pet. If you have questions, places like Loveland Regional Animal Hospital have a team that can ensure your dog receives the right care for their individual situation.
Can Eggshells Really Give Your Dog Salmonella?
When feeding raw eggs or their shells to dogs, there’s always a salmonella risk that can upset their digestive system due to harmful bacteria. To make them safer, I usually bake the shells in the oven or boil them for a few minutes, then dry them completely before grinding into a fine powder. This simple step not only keeps your pet safe but also makes the nutrients easier to absorb.
Joint Health Support
From my own kitchen experiments for my dogs, I’ve learned that a single eggshell with its thin membrane and soft lining inside the shell can be a natural, inexpensive source of helpful compounds like glucosamine, collagen, and chondroitin—often found in joint supplements to support health and mobility, especially for older pets with arthritis. One study even showed reduced pain and fewer issues when such nutrients were added to their food. With a bit of patience, you can peel, cook, and grind the shells before mixing them in, making it safer and more effective.
What happens if dogs eat eggshells?
From my years of caring for different breeds, I’ve seen how eating too many eggshells can be tricky for dogs. While they do offer calcium, their sharp edges may cause mouth cuts or even intestinal injury, especially in puppies. Some dogs handle small amounts well, but others may face digestive irritation, constipation, or risking more serious issues like vomiting, diarrhea, and abdominal pain. Always monitor your dog closely, make sure they have enough water, and avoid large or hard shells. If any symptoms persist, consult a vet immediately to prevent complications.
Is raw egg safe for dogs?
When feeding dogs raw ingredients like eggs, there’s a chance of harmful bacteria such as E. coli or salmonella, which can lead to food poisoning, digestive problems, and even allergic reactions. That’s why I always recommend cooking the eggs or shells first to lower the risk and keep your pet safe.
Can dogs eat boiled eggs with shells?
When I give my dog a boiled egg as part of a meal, I make sure to break the shell into tiny pieces so the shells don’t become a choking hazard. The crushed shell can be a good source of calcium and other nutrients, but it’s always safer to prepare it in a way that’s easy to chew and digest.
Are bananas good for dogs?
In my experience, bananas can be a safe and healthy snack or occasional treat for dogs of all ages, as they offer fiber and some natural sugar for quick energy. The key is keeping the portion size right—small slices for smaller dogs and a few chunks for larger ones—so they enjoy the benefits without getting too much sugar at once.